ST25R95近場(chǎng)通信收發(fā)器:特性、操作與應(yīng)用全解析
在近場(chǎng)通信(NFC)技術(shù)飛速發(fā)展的今天,一款高性能的NFC收發(fā)器對(duì)于實(shí)現(xiàn)設(shè)備間高效、穩(wěn)定的通信至關(guān)重要。ST25R95作為意法半導(dǎo)體(STMicroelectronics)推出的一款集成收發(fā)器IC,在接觸式應(yīng)用領(lǐng)域展現(xiàn)出了卓越的性能和豐富的功能。本文將對(duì)ST25R95的特性、操作模式、通信協(xié)議、命令以及電氣特性等方面進(jìn)行詳細(xì)解析,為電子工程師在設(shè)計(jì)NFC應(yīng)用時(shí)提供全面的參考。
文件下載:ST25R95-VMD5T.pdf
產(chǎn)品概述
ST25R95屬于ST25系列,該系列包含了意法半導(dǎo)體所有的NFC/RFID標(biāo)簽和讀寫器產(chǎn)品。它采用32引腳、5x5 mm的VFQFPN ECOPACK2封裝,支持多種工作模式和通信協(xié)議,適用于消費(fèi)電子、游戲、醫(yī)療保健和工業(yè)等多個(gè)領(lǐng)域。
產(chǎn)品特性
- 工作模式豐富:支持讀寫器模式、卡模擬模式(ISO/IEC 14443 - 3 Type A),滿足不同應(yīng)用場(chǎng)景的需求。
- 硬件集成度高:具備專用的內(nèi)部幀控制器和高度集成的模擬前端(AFE),用于RF通信,優(yōu)化了功率管理,支持標(biāo)簽檢測(cè)和場(chǎng)檢測(cè)模式。
- 通信協(xié)議廣泛:支持13.56 MHz的RF通信,涵蓋NFC - A / ISO14443A、NFC - B / ISO14443B、NFC - F / FeliCa?、NFC - V / ISO15693等多種讀寫器模式,以及NFC - A / ISO14443A卡模擬模式,并且兼容MIFARE? Classic。
- 接口靈活:提供串行外設(shè)接口(SPI)從接口,最高速率可達(dá)2 Mbps,根據(jù)通信協(xié)議不同,命令/接收緩沖區(qū)(FIFO)最大可達(dá)528字節(jié)。
硬件架構(gòu)與特性
時(shí)鐘管理
ST25R95集成了兩個(gè)時(shí)鐘源,即高頻振蕩器(HFO)和低頻振蕩器(LFO)。HFO使用外部27.12 MHz晶體生成內(nèi)部系統(tǒng)時(shí)鐘和用于生成RF場(chǎng)的驅(qū)動(dòng)時(shí)鐘;LFO使用內(nèi)部32 kHz RC振蕩器生成用于低功耗操作模式的慢速系統(tǒng)時(shí)鐘。在卡模擬模式下,還具備內(nèi)置的時(shí)鐘恢復(fù)模塊,可從外部HF場(chǎng)中恢復(fù)時(shí)鐘。
電源供應(yīng)
該芯片有兩個(gè)電源引腳:VPS用于為數(shù)字和模擬模塊供電,VPS_TX直接為驅(qū)動(dòng)級(jí)供電。
引腳與信號(hào)描述
ST25R95的引腳功能豐富,涵蓋了驅(qū)動(dòng)輸出、接收器輸入、中斷輸入輸出、SPI接口等多種功能。在使用時(shí),需要注意不同引腳的類型和功能,例如輸入(I)、輸出(O)和電源(P)引腳,以及一些引腳的特殊要求,如某些引腳不能浮空、需要連接特定的電平或電容等。
操作模式與啟動(dòng)序列
操作模式
ST25R95有兩種主要操作模式:等待事件(WFE)和活動(dòng)(Active)模式。
- 等待事件(WFE)模式:包含上電、休眠、睡眠/場(chǎng)檢測(cè)和標(biāo)簽檢測(cè)四種低功耗狀態(tài)。在這些狀態(tài)下,芯片的功耗較低,通過特定的喚醒源可以將其喚醒。例如,低電平的IRQ_IN引腳信號(hào)(持續(xù)時(shí)間超過10 μs)可以喚醒上電和休眠狀態(tài);睡眠/場(chǎng)檢測(cè)和標(biāo)簽檢測(cè)狀態(tài)的喚醒源可配置,包括定時(shí)器、IRQ_IN引腳、SPI_SS引腳、場(chǎng)檢測(cè)器和標(biāo)簽檢測(cè)器等。
- 活動(dòng)(Active)模式:包括就緒、讀寫器和卡模擬三種狀態(tài)。在就緒狀態(tài)下,RF關(guān)閉,芯片等待外部主機(jī)通過選定的串行接口(SPI)發(fā)送命令;在讀寫器狀態(tài)下,芯片可以與標(biāo)簽進(jìn)行通信;在卡模擬狀態(tài)下,芯片可以作為卡或標(biāo)簽與外部讀寫器進(jìn)行通信。
啟動(dòng)序列
上電后,ST25R95等待IRQ_IN引腳的低脈沖,然后自動(dòng)選擇外部接口(SPI),并在延遲后進(jìn)入就緒狀態(tài)。啟動(dòng)序列中的各個(gè)時(shí)間參數(shù),如初始喚醒延遲(t0)、最小中斷寬度(t1)、串行接口選擇延遲(t2)、HFO設(shè)置時(shí)間(t3)和VPS上升時(shí)間(t4)等,都有明確的要求和典型值。
通信協(xié)議與命令
串行外設(shè)接口(SPI)
ST25R95支持SPI通信,有輪詢模式和中斷模式兩種工作方式。
- 輪詢模式:應(yīng)用程序需要執(zhí)行三個(gè)步驟來發(fā)送命令和接收回復(fù),即發(fā)送命令、輪詢芯片直到準(zhǔn)備好發(fā)送響應(yīng)、讀取響應(yīng)。使用控制字節(jié)來指定通信類型和方向,如發(fā)送命令、輪詢、讀取數(shù)據(jù)和復(fù)位芯片等。
- 中斷模式:當(dāng)芯片準(zhǔn)備好發(fā)送回復(fù)時(shí),會(huì)通過設(shè)置IRQ_OUT引腳為低電平發(fā)送中斷請(qǐng)求,應(yīng)用程序可以使用此模式跳過輪詢階段。
錯(cuò)誤代碼
在通信過程中,可能會(huì)出現(xiàn)各種錯(cuò)誤,ST25R95定義了一系列錯(cuò)誤代碼,如SOF錯(cuò)誤、幀格式錯(cuò)誤、通信錯(cuò)誤等,通過這些錯(cuò)誤代碼可以快速定位和解決問題。
長(zhǎng)幀支持
在讀寫器模式下,ST25R95可以接收來自VICC和Type - B卡的最長(zhǎng)528字節(jié)的幀數(shù)據(jù),以及來自Type - A卡的最長(zhǎng)256字節(jié)的幀數(shù)據(jù)。數(shù)據(jù)以特定的格式發(fā)送給外部MCU,通過ResultCode和Len字段可以確定數(shù)據(jù)的長(zhǎng)度和有效性。
命令集
ST25R95提供了豐富的命令集,用于實(shí)現(xiàn)各種功能,如獲取設(shè)備信息(IDN命令)、選擇RF通信協(xié)議(ProtocolSelect命令)、檢測(cè)場(chǎng)的存在(Pollfield命令)、發(fā)送和接收數(shù)據(jù)(SendRecv命令)等。每個(gè)命令都有特定的格式和參數(shù),通過合理使用這些命令可以實(shí)現(xiàn)芯片的各種功能。
電氣特性
絕對(duì)最大額定值
ST25R95的絕對(duì)最大額定值規(guī)定了芯片在各種條件下的安全工作范圍,如電源電壓、輸入輸出電壓、環(huán)境溫度、靜電放電電壓等。在使用過程中,必須確保芯片的工作條件在這些額定值范圍內(nèi),以避免芯片受到損壞。
DC特性
DC特性描述了芯片在直流條件下的電氣參數(shù),如電源電壓、輸入輸出電壓、上電復(fù)位電壓等。這些參數(shù)是芯片正常工作的基礎(chǔ),需要根據(jù)設(shè)計(jì)要求合理選擇電源和信號(hào)電平。
功耗特性
芯片的功耗特性在不同的工作模式和狀態(tài)下有所不同。例如,在不同的電源電壓下,芯片在功率啟動(dòng)、卡模擬、休眠、睡眠/場(chǎng)檢測(cè)、就緒和標(biāo)簽檢測(cè)等狀態(tài)下的功耗都有明確的指標(biāo)。了解這些功耗特性有助于在設(shè)計(jì)中優(yōu)化電源管理,降低系統(tǒng)功耗。
SPI特性
SPI接口的特性包括時(shí)鐘頻率、輸入輸出電壓、建立和保持時(shí)間等參數(shù)。這些參數(shù)決定了SPI通信的速度和穩(wěn)定性,在設(shè)計(jì)時(shí)需要根據(jù)系統(tǒng)要求進(jìn)行合理配置。
RF特性
RF特性描述了芯片在RF通信方面的性能,如載波頻率、調(diào)制指數(shù)、場(chǎng)強(qiáng)、靈敏度等。這些特性對(duì)于實(shí)現(xiàn)高質(zhì)量的RF通信至關(guān)重要,需要根據(jù)應(yīng)用場(chǎng)景進(jìn)行優(yōu)化。
振蕩器特性
ST25R95使用外部27.12 MHz晶體作為高頻振蕩器,其啟動(dòng)時(shí)間和負(fù)載電容等參數(shù)會(huì)影響振蕩器的性能。在設(shè)計(jì)時(shí),需要選擇合適的晶體和電容,以確保振蕩器的穩(wěn)定工作。
應(yīng)用與注意事項(xiàng)
應(yīng)用場(chǎng)景
ST25R95適用于多種NFC應(yīng)用場(chǎng)景,如消費(fèi)電子中的移動(dòng)支付、智能門鎖;游戲領(lǐng)域的NFC互動(dòng)玩具;醫(yī)療保健中的設(shè)備身份識(shí)別和數(shù)據(jù)傳輸;工業(yè)領(lǐng)域的資產(chǎn)跟蹤和自動(dòng)化控制等。
注意事項(xiàng)
- 電源設(shè)計(jì):在啟動(dòng)序列之前,VPS必須為0V;在設(shè)計(jì)電源時(shí),需要根據(jù)芯片的功耗特性和工作模式,合理選擇電源的輸出電壓和電流能力。
- 引腳連接:注意引腳的類型和功能,避免引腳浮空或接錯(cuò)電平;一些引腳需要連接特定的電容或電阻,以滿足電路的要求。
- 協(xié)議選擇:根據(jù)不同的應(yīng)用場(chǎng)景,選擇合適的通信協(xié)議,并通過ProtocolSelect命令進(jìn)行配置;不同的協(xié)議可能有不同的參數(shù)設(shè)置,需要仔細(xì)閱讀文檔進(jìn)行調(diào)整。
- 功耗優(yōu)化:合理使用芯片的低功耗模式,如WFE模式下的各種狀態(tài),通過配置喚醒源和時(shí)鐘頻率,降低系統(tǒng)功耗。
ST25R95是一款功能強(qiáng)大、性能穩(wěn)定的NFC收發(fā)器,具有豐富的工作模式、廣泛的通信協(xié)議支持和靈活的接口配置。電子工程師在設(shè)計(jì)NFC應(yīng)用時(shí),可以根據(jù)具體的需求,充分發(fā)揮ST25R95的優(yōu)勢(shì),實(shí)現(xiàn)高效、穩(wěn)定、低功耗的NFC通信系統(tǒng)。
-
近場(chǎng)通信
+關(guān)注
關(guān)注
0文章
69瀏覽量
13887
發(fā)布評(píng)論請(qǐng)先 登錄
ST25R95近場(chǎng)通信收發(fā)器:特性、操作與應(yīng)用全解析
評(píng)論